Some restaurateurs or hosts may shorten the acronym to just "BYO" to avoid specifying a type of alcohol, allowing guests to bring ...BYOW. 1. slang An initialism of "bring your own wine." Typically used of a place or event that does not serve wine but permits patrons to bring it with them. The restaurant is BYOW, so I’ll stop and pick up a bottle on my way there. 2. slang By extension, an initialism of "bring your own weed" (meaning marijuana).BYOB means "Bring Your Own Bottle," or "Bring Your Own Beer," or "Bring Your Own Booze." "B.Y.O.B." ("Bring Your Own Bombs") is a song by American heavy metal band System of a Down. It was released in March 2005 as the lead single from their fourth album Mezmerize.Like their earlier song "Boom!", it was written in protest against the Iraq War.
